共查询到19条相似文献,搜索用时 156 毫秒
1.
2.
随着开源技术的蓬勃发展,开源数据库在很多业务场景中已经完成对商用数据库的替换,其中MySQL数据库对于Oracle数据库的替换最为常见.在分阶段替换的过程中往往存在MySQL数据库和Oracle数据库在同一套业务系统中并存,MySQL数据库需要向Oracle数据库进行数据同步的情况.同时,MySQL数据库多节点高可用集群的部署方式进一步增加了数据同步的难度.通过研究运用Oracle GoldenGate软件对MySQL集群进行数据抽取的方法,设计出一套行之有效的方案,实际解决从MySQL集群向Oracle数据库同步数据的难题,同时保证了同步过程中数据库的一致性和完整性. 相似文献
3.
本文主要论述了通过Java语言、Hibernate框架和消息队列中间件实现异构数据库的同步。Java的平台无关性很好的地解决了平台问题,Hibernate作为一种新的ORM映射工具,可以支持几乎所有的流行的数据库服务器,所以它基本能满足对数据进行有效、安全处理的需要。同时通过MQSeries classes for Java,利用网络传输,能够实现数据的同步传输。 相似文献
4.
数据同步技术一直是影响分布式计算机系统应用的一个决定性因素,在简单介绍了现有的数据同步技术的基础上,提出了采用Windows的消息队列和二进制XML编码技术相结合的数据库同步方案,给出了具有较高数据压缩比率的二进制XML编码算法,实现了在窄带网络环境下的数据同步,并对数据同步的导入导出策略进行了设计,仿真测试的结果表明该同步算法相较于传统的数据同步算法具有很好的网络传输特性及数据同步的可靠性,这些对于数据同步技术的研究,在理论与实践上都有一定的借鉴意义。 相似文献
5.
为了解决松耦合软件系统中的组件通信问题,对通知和消息队列通信模式中存在的同步耦合问题进行研究.通过分析组件通信的同步解耦问题,提出基于消息中心的通讯模式,并从通信方法、组件注册和消息队列3个方面进行说明.同时给出组件通讯地址编码方案,以及带有动态优先级的消息排队等待时间计算方法,并应用消息对解决了关联消息问题.结合多学科优化设计系统设计实践,验证该技术可行. 相似文献
6.
分布式系统中异地数据库的数据一致性维护 总被引:8,自引:0,他引:8
大型分布式系统通常需要在异地的数据库中存储同一数据的不同副本,不同副本之间需要维护数据的一致性。文章讨论了维护数据一致性的两种方法:消息队列法和复制控制法,并分别介绍了使用IBMMQSeries消息队列和MicrosoftSQLServer复制机制来维护数据一致的实现过程,对比分析了二者在实际应用中各自的特点,以及在理论上的技术差异。 相似文献
7.
数据同步技术一直是影响分布式计算机系统应用的一个决定性因素,在简单介绍了现有的数据同步技术的基础上,提出了采用Windows的消息队列和二进制XML编码技术相结合的数据库同步方案,给出了具有较高数据压缩比率的二进制XML编码算法,实现了在窄带网络环境下的数据同步,并对数据同步的导入导出策略进行了设计,仿真测试的结果表明该同步算法相较于传统的数据同步算法具有很好的网络传输特性及数据同步的可靠性,这些对于数据同步技术的研究,在理论与实践上都有一定的借鉴意义。 相似文献
8.
基于消息队列的多进程数据处理系统 总被引:1,自引:0,他引:1
针对当前数据库中海量数据的处理问题,提出了多进程的处理方式,设计并实现了一个基于消息队列的多进程数据处理系统.介绍了该系统的原理,给出了系统的总体构架,并在Unix操作系统下实现了系统功能.该系统将消息队列作为进程间通信的手段,同时提供了对各进程状态进行监控的用户界面.采用的建造者设计模式在功能上具有较好的扩展性.通过实验结果表明,该系统相比串行的处理模式大幅减少了系统运行时间,为数据库中数据的处理提供了可行的解决途径. 相似文献
9.
μC/OS-Ⅱ中消息队列通信的数据安全问题 总被引:1,自引:0,他引:1
μC/OS-Ⅱ是一个可移植、可裁剪的占先式多任务实时内核,且源码开放.便于学习、移植和维护.消息队列是一种广泛使用且灵活的任务间通信机制.分析了μO/OS-Ⅱ的消息队列通信机制中存在的数据安全性问题,然后通过改进消息队列通信所涉及的数据结构,同时增加消息队列测试函数OSQTest(),以提供应用程序对消息队列中消息访问是否安全的测试途径,从而提高了应用程序间通过消息队列进行通信的数据安全性.通过模拟实验证明此改进在实际应用中的有效性. 相似文献
10.
针对消息队列的概念做了一个简单的介绍,并举了一个具体的例子来说明如何在.net环境下使用消息队列编程,以达到快速、高效、稳定地对数据库进行操作的效果. 相似文献
11.
12.
基于Oracle Spatial的ITS空间数据库的实现及访问 总被引:3,自引:0,他引:3
在智能交通系统(Intelligent Transportatlon System,ITS)中,空间数据库的实现和访问至关重要。随着ITS的发展,基于传统的纯关系型数据库设计的空间数据库系统,其属性数据和空间数据是分开存储的,难以满足新型ITS在内容、数量、类型、关系等方面高速增长的要求。为此一些数据库厂商对传统的关系型数据库技术进行了扩充,并推出了一序列新的数据库产品,如Oracle公司的Oracle8i,真正实现了属性数据和空间数据统一存储和管理。该文结合实际ITS信息系统开发,分析了Oracle8i的数据库技术——Oracle Spatial,提出了一种基于Orackle Spatial的ITS空间数据库的实现及访问方法。 相似文献
13.
在数据库的故障恢复中,实现无数据丢失的数据库备份与恢复是极为重要的研究内容,运用数据库的实时备份,当有数据库操作时,可以实时地对数据库发生的改变进行备份,从而有效地防止数据丢失。基于OracleStreams技术,提出了一个数据库的实时备份方案。该方案利用OracleStreams复制技术,配置捕获进程自动捕获数据库的所有改变,并将这些改变储存在高级队列中,传播至目标数据库,实现数据库的实时备份,恢复时从备份中读取这些改变信息,应用于目标数据库,可以得到一个处于一致性状态的无数据丢失的数据库。在Linux环境下技进行测试实验,结果表明本方案是可行的。 相似文献
14.
15.
16.
17.
文章描述了首都机场行李自动分拣系统中异构数据库系统DECRDB与Oracle间数据迁移的设计和实现。基于异构数据库的数据迁移思想,系统采用OracleRDBODBC、OracleRDBWorkbench建立DECRDB数据库与Oracle数据库的物理连接,运用PowerBuilder提供的数据管道技术编程实现数据的自动迁移。 相似文献
18.
Oracle数据库数据恢复的若干方法研究 总被引:1,自引:0,他引:1
作为Oracle数据库管理员,数据恢复工作不可避免,从而满足用户对信息高可用性要求。为了对比各种数据备份与恢复方法的特点和适应情形,研究了几种典型需求案例下Oracle数据恢复方法:同一数据库下数据库表级的数据归档;不同数据库下数据库表级的数据归档;数据库表空间级恢复;同一服务器数据库级复制;不同服务器数据库级复制等。经过实际测试,给出了详细的执行步骤和操作命令,并指出了一些可能导致失败的注意事项。 相似文献
19.